The brand new Nissan Qashqai 2025 is a compact SUV that combines sleek design with advanced technology. It features a refreshed exterior with bold lines and a modern grille, giving it a distinctive presence on the road. The interior is equally impressive, with premium materials, spacious seating, and a user-friendly infotainment system. Under the hood, the Qashqai 2025 offers a range of efficient engine options, including a hybrid variant, ensuring both performance and fuel economy.

One of the standout features of the Qashqai 2025 is its advanced safety suite. Nissan's ProPILOT Assist system provides semi-autonomous driving capabilities, making highway driving safer and more convenient. Other safety features include automatic emergency braking, lane-keeping assist, and adaptive cruise control. These technologies are designed to reduce driver fatigue and enhance overall safety.

Comparison of Nissan's 2025 SUV Lineup

Model Starting Price (USD) Engine Options Key Features
Nissan Qashqai 2025$28,000 1.5L Turbo, Hybrid ProPILOT Assist, LED Lighting
Nissan Rogue 2025$32,000 2.5L, Hybrid Nissan Safety Shield 360, Spacious Cabin
Nissan Ariya 2025$45,000Electric All-Wheel Drive, Long Range

Technological Advancements

The 2025 Nissan lineup introduces several technological advancements that set it apart from competitors. The Qashqai 2025, for instance, features a next-generation infotainment system with a larger touchscreen, voice recognition, and seamless smartphone integration. The Ariya 2025, Nissan's flagship electric SUV, boasts an impressive range of up to 300 miles on a single charge, along with fast-charging capabilities.

Environmental Considerations

Nissan is committed to sustainability, and the 2025 lineup reflects this commitment. The Qashqai 2025's hybrid option reduces emissions without compromising performance, while the Ariya 2025 offers a fully electric alternative for eco-conscious drivers. Nissan's efforts in reducing its carbon footprint are evident in the use of recycled materials and energy-efficient manufacturing processes.
